Kashmiris deprivation for self-determination is failure of UN: PM

ISLAMABAD: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if vowed to raise Kashmir dispute actively in United Nations General Assembly, while he said that Kashmiris deprivation from their self-determination is a failure of United Nations, adding that the voice of Kashmiri people cannot be suppressed by oppression.

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if chaired high-level meeting in Prime Minister House Islamabad, which was attended by Adviser to Prime Minister for Foreign Affairs Sartaj Aziz, Foreign Secretary Aizaz Ahmed Chaudhary, Pakistan’s permanent representative in UN Dr. Maliha Lodhi and Pakistani Ambassador in US Jaleel Abbas Jillani. According to sources, the meeting discussed over matters related to the preparations of the meeting and agenda for UN General Assembly meeting. The meeting agreed to raise Kashmir issue in UN General Assembly actively.

On this eve, Prime Minister said that Kashmir dispute is an incomplete agenda of United Nations, adding that the voice of people of Occupied Kashmir cannot be suppressed through oppression. There are concerns on regional and international level due to Indian occupation in Kashmir, while not giving self-determination to Kashmiri people is the failure of United Nations. PM further said that Pakistan will continue to struggle helping Kashmiri people to get their rights.
